Jean Marie Lepak, De Pere, 91 years old, beloved mother, grandmother, sister, and aunt entered into eternal life on September 20, 2023. She was born in Duck Creek to the late Henry and Loraine (Champeau) VandeHei, growing up on the family dairy farm. Jean graduated from West High and completed coursework in finance at the technical school. On November 3, 1951, she married Norbert E. Lepak at St. John the Baptist Church in Howard. He preceded her in death on July 14, 2013.

She enjoyed her years of staying home and raising their four children before entering the workforce. After 25 years of employment with Brown County, she retired as an accountant from Social Services. Life in retirement included community and church volunteer work. Her Catholic faith was central throughout her life and was instilled in her children.  She lovingly cared for many of her grandchildren during her early retirement years. Holidays were steeped in tradition and wonderful memories remain of celebrations with family gatherings and her delicious meals. Jean and Norb attended many Packer games and spent hours viewing and cheering on the Brewers.
